Raspberries are one the first ripening berry plant. However, they continue to produce fruit all summer so you might get another harvest at the end. While most varieties of raspberries are red, you also have white, purple, and black varieties. Some varieties come with thorns, others have smooth canes. How to Grow Tomatoes
Tomatoes is one of the most loved vegetables today. They are very easy to grow and offer many benefits.
Tomatoes thrive in full sun with rich, fertile soil.
Temperatures above 60°F are preferred by tomato plants.
Tomatoes need plenty of air circulation. To improve airflow, you can use trellises (or cages).
Tomatoes need regular irrigation. If possible, you should use drip irrigation.
